Topics Covered
The workshop is structured to provide a holistic learning experience. Key topics include:
Installing NodeJS: NodeJS is a powerful JavaScript runtime environment that allows developers to build scalable server-side applications. Learn what NodeJS is, how to install and configure it, and explore its ecosystem, including npm for managing dependencies.
React Basics: React is a popular JavaScript library for building dynamic and interactive user interfaces. Understand core concepts like components, props, and state, set up a React development environment, and create reusable components while building a simple React application.
Tailwind CSS: Tailwind CSS is a utility-first CSS framework that makes designing modern and responsive web layouts a breeze. Learn the principles of utility-first design, install and configure Tailwind CSS, and build responsive layouts effectively.

NodeJS allows developers to use JavaScript on the server side, enabling full-stack development with a single programming language. React simplifies building user interfaces with its component-based architecture, while Tailwind CSS offers a modern approach to styling with utility-first design, speeding up the design process.
